Title: Innovations of Philipp Anton Roosli: A Beacon in Communication Technologies
Introduction: Philipp Anton Roosli, based in Niantic, Connecticut, is a prolific inventor with an impressive portfolio of 42 patents. His innovative contributions primarily focus on communication systems, showcasing advancements that enhance connectivity and automation in modern environments.
Latest Patents: Among Roosli's latest innovations is the "Mesh-network multimode system with a software definable radio," which represents a significant leap forward in building and room automation. This sophisticated communication system allows for versatile connectivity options. It supports devices connecting to servers and the cloud in one mode, while simultaneously enabling mobile devices and room-level information modules to connect in another. This is made possible through a software definable radio that can switch between different connectivity modes, incorporating both Bluetooth low energy (BLE) and non-BLE formats. Another notable patent is the "Separable wallbox device and memory," which introduces a frame for a removable device compatible with a conventional wallbox. This design allows for easy replacement of malfunctioning devices, preserving the configuration through embedded memory in the frame, thus minimizing costs associated with failures.
